Speech Recognition Accuracy
Explore diverse perspectives on Natural Language Processing with structured content covering applications, tools, challenges, and future trends.
Speech recognition technology has revolutionized the way humans interact with machines, enabling seamless communication and automation across industries. From virtual assistants like Siri and Alexa to transcription services and customer support chatbots, speech recognition has become a cornerstone of modern technology. However, the effectiveness of these systems hinges on one critical factor: speech recognition accuracy. Achieving high accuracy is not just about understanding words; it’s about interpreting context, accents, dialects, and even emotional tones. For professionals working in AI, machine learning, or industries leveraging voice technology, understanding and optimizing speech recognition accuracy is paramount. This article delves deep into the intricacies of speech recognition accuracy, exploring its fundamentals, benefits, challenges, tools, and future trends. Whether you're a developer, a business leader, or a researcher, this comprehensive guide will equip you with actionable insights to master speech recognition accuracy.
Accelerate [Natural Language Processing] workflows for agile teams with cutting-edge solutions.
Understanding the basics of speech recognition accuracy
Key Concepts in Speech Recognition Accuracy
Speech recognition accuracy refers to the ability of a system to correctly interpret and transcribe spoken language into text or actionable commands. It is measured by metrics such as Word Error Rate (WER), which calculates the percentage of words incorrectly transcribed. Factors influencing accuracy include background noise, speaker accents, speech speed, and the quality of the training data used to develop the recognition model.
Key concepts include:
- Phonetics and Linguistics: Understanding how sounds form words and sentences.
- Acoustic Models: Mapping audio signals to phonemes.
- Language Models: Predicting word sequences based on context.
- Neural Networks: Leveraging deep learning to improve recognition capabilities.
Historical Evolution of Speech Recognition Accuracy
The journey of speech recognition began in the 1950s with rudimentary systems capable of recognizing a few words. Over the decades, advancements in computing power and machine learning algorithms have transformed speech recognition into a sophisticated technology. Milestones include:
- 1960s: IBM’s Shoebox system, which could recognize digits.
- 1980s: Hidden Markov Models (HMMs) became the standard for speech recognition.
- 2000s: Introduction of deep learning and neural networks.
- 2010s: Cloud-based systems and AI-driven models like Google Speech API and Microsoft Azure Speech Services.
Benefits of speech recognition accuracy in modern applications
Industry-Specific Use Cases
Speech recognition accuracy has diverse applications across industries:
- Healthcare: Accurate transcription of medical dictations improves patient care and reduces errors.
- Customer Service: Chatbots and IVR systems rely on high accuracy to resolve customer queries effectively.
- Education: Speech-to-text tools assist students with disabilities and enhance learning experiences.
- Legal: Precise transcription of court proceedings ensures legal compliance.
Real-World Success Stories
- Google Assistant: Leveraging advanced AI models, Google Assistant achieves near-human speech recognition accuracy, enabling seamless user interactions.
- Otter.ai: A transcription service that uses AI to deliver highly accurate meeting notes, saving professionals hours of manual work.
- Nuance Dragon Medical: A specialized tool for healthcare professionals, offering unparalleled accuracy in medical dictation.
Related:
Compiler Design AdvantagesClick here to utilize our free project management templates!
Challenges and limitations of speech recognition accuracy
Common Pitfalls to Avoid
Despite its advancements, speech recognition accuracy faces several challenges:
- Background Noise: Interference from ambient sounds can reduce accuracy.
- Accents and Dialects: Systems often struggle with non-standard accents.
- Homophones: Words that sound the same but have different meanings can confuse models.
- Contextual Errors: Misinterpretation of context leads to incorrect transcriptions.
Addressing Ethical Concerns
Ethical issues surrounding speech recognition include:
- Privacy: Ensuring user data is secure and not misused.
- Bias: Models trained on limited datasets may exhibit bias against certain accents or languages.
- Transparency: Users should be informed about how their voice data is used.
Tools and technologies for speech recognition accuracy
Top Software and Platforms
Several tools and platforms excel in speech recognition accuracy:
- Google Cloud Speech-to-Text: Offers robust APIs for developers.
- Microsoft Azure Cognitive Services: Provides customizable speech recognition models.
- Amazon Transcribe: Ideal for converting audio files into text with high accuracy.
Emerging Innovations in Speech Recognition Accuracy
Innovations driving the future of speech recognition include:
- Edge Computing: Reducing latency by processing data locally.
- Multilingual Models: Systems capable of recognizing multiple languages simultaneously.
- Emotion Recognition: Integrating emotional context into speech recognition.
Related:
Wage DeterminationClick here to utilize our free project management templates!
Best practices for implementing speech recognition accuracy
Step-by-Step Implementation Guide
- Define Objectives: Identify the specific use case for speech recognition.
- Select Tools: Choose the right software or platform based on requirements.
- Prepare Data: Gather diverse and high-quality training datasets.
- Train Models: Use machine learning algorithms to train the system.
- Test and Optimize: Evaluate accuracy using metrics like WER and refine the model.
Tips for Optimizing Performance
Do's | Don'ts |
---|---|
Use diverse datasets for training. | Rely on limited or biased data. |
Regularly update models with new data. | Ignore feedback from users. |
Test systems in real-world scenarios. | Assume lab results will translate directly. |
Prioritize user privacy and data security. | Compromise on ethical standards. |
Future trends in speech recognition accuracy
Predictions for the Next Decade
The next decade will witness:
- AI-Powered Personalization: Systems adapting to individual speech patterns.
- Universal Language Recognition: Breaking barriers between languages.
- Integration with IoT: Voice-controlled smart devices becoming ubiquitous.
How to Stay Ahead in Speech Recognition Accuracy
Professionals can stay ahead by:
- Continuous Learning: Keeping up with advancements in AI and machine learning.
- Networking: Engaging with industry experts and forums.
- Experimentation: Testing new tools and techniques.
Click here to utilize our free project management templates!
Faqs about speech recognition accuracy
What is Speech Recognition Accuracy?
Speech recognition accuracy measures how effectively a system transcribes spoken language into text or commands, considering factors like noise, accents, and context.
How is Speech Recognition Accuracy Used in Different Industries?
It is used in healthcare for medical transcription, customer service for chatbots, education for accessibility tools, and legal for court documentation.
What Are the Main Challenges in Speech Recognition Accuracy?
Challenges include background noise, accents, homophones, contextual errors, and ethical concerns like privacy and bias.
Which Tools Are Best for Speech Recognition Accuracy?
Top tools include Google Cloud Speech-to-Text, Microsoft Azure Cognitive Services, and Amazon Transcribe.
What is the Future of Speech Recognition Accuracy?
The future includes AI-powered personalization, universal language recognition, and integration with IoT devices.
By mastering speech recognition accuracy, professionals can unlock the full potential of voice technology, driving innovation and efficiency across industries.
Accelerate [Natural Language Processing] workflows for agile teams with cutting-edge solutions.